JOINT STIPULATION FOR DISMISSAL PURSUANT TO F.R.C.P. 41 (a)(1)(A)(ii) AND ORDER

Pursuant to F.R.CIV.P.41 (a)(1)(A)(ii), IT IS STIPULATED by and between the parties hereto that this action may be dismissed with prejudice as to all parties; each party to bear his/her/its own attorneys' fees and costs. This stipulation is made as the matter has been resolved to the satisfaction of all parties.

Dated: April 30, 2019 CENTER FOR DISABILITY ACCESS By: /s/Amanda Lockhart Seabock Amanda Lockhart Seabock Attorneys for Plaintiff Dated: April 30, 2019. LITTLER MENDELSON, P.C. By: /s/Jose Macias, Jr. Jose Macias, Jr. Attorneys for Defendant Ayar Produce Market I Inc.
